Update apparmor for Caddy

This commit is contained in:
Fredrik Baberg 2023-01-13 02:08:53 +01:00
parent 77e47aec80
commit 4d2b1bcefd
3 changed files with 21 additions and 17 deletions

View File

@ -1,3 +1,7 @@
## 2023.01.1
* Add AppArmor profile
* Add support for GPIO
## 2023.01.0
* Update to OctoPrint 1.8.6.
* Disabled Ingress.

View File

@ -37,7 +37,7 @@ profile 3dprinter-octoprint flags=(attach_disconnected,mediate_deleted) {
signal (receive) peer=*_3dprinter-octoprint,
capability dac_override {
# /var/log/nginx* rw,
/etc/caddy/** rw,
}
}
}

View File

@ -1,5 +1,5 @@
name: "3DPrinter-OctoPrint"
version: "2023.01.01"
version: "2023.01.1"
slug: "3dprinter-octoprint"
description: "OctoPrint as an addon, no additional bells and whistles."
arch:
@ -14,8 +14,8 @@ ports:
ports_description:
5000/tcp: Web-based interface
devices:
- /dev/mem
- /dev/gpiomem
- "/dev/mem"
# - "/dev/gpiomem"
privileged:
- SYS_RAWIO
apparmor: true